  • Gliding Stars of Central Florida is scheduling an 8-session adaptive hockey training mini-camp for persons with disabilities. Our instructors, Rey Betancourt and Matt Burkhead, will provide an introduction-to-hockey program. Each session will last 45 minutes on-ice at the Orlando Ice Den. Hockey equipment (helmets, gloves, sticks and skates) will be provided to each participant.

  • The mini-camp's beginning session is now scheduled to begin on Sunday, March 29, 2026, with a 1:30pm-3:30 p.m. equipment fitting. Skills instruction beings April 12, with each session beginning at 4:00 p.m. Athletes expected to arrive around 3:15pm for equipment dressing in advance of on ice instruction.

  • The fee for participation in the mini camp is $350.00 per participant. Participants must be pre-registered and pre-paid - see the Refund Policy when purchasing tickets for more information (or contact glidingstarsofcentralflorida@gmail.com)

  • Participants must be at least 11 years of age and must meet certain physical and cognitive requirements - see the Physical and Cognitive Requirement Policy when purchasing tickets for more information (or contact glidingstarsofcentralflorida@gmail.com).
